package com.defonds.sample.common.util; import org.apache.commons.lang.StringUtils; import com.defonds.sample.web.entity.UserAgent; /** * 根据 user ...
在移动端开发的过程中,很多时候要针对不同的设备类型给出不同的跳转页面,怎样来判断设备类型呢,看下下面的代码吧,哈哈,封装一下可以直接用啦。 或者在script块里直接写 ...
2014-07-13 14:51 0 2255 推荐指数:
package com.defonds.sample.common.util; import org.apache.commons.lang.StringUtils; import com.defonds.sample.web.entity.UserAgent; /** * 根据 user ...
用 User Agent 判断移动设备 WebApp除了做成响应式设计以外,还可以给移动设备做一套UI,PC端再做一套UI,然后在前台进行判断进行相应的跳转。判断是否是移动设备一般根据浏览器的useragent进行判断,虽然可以伪造,但是用起来方便,和Chrome的设备模拟功能配合起来 调试方便 ...
...
最近用bootstrap做自适应,发现仍然很难很好的兼容web端和PC端的现实。 仔细观察百度,淘宝,京东等大型网站,发现这些网站都有对应不同客户端的子站。 例如: 站点 ...
尝试通过 Agent 来获取相应的智能手机设备标识,根据标识的不同来输出对应设备所需的显示样式及其他。经过努力,终于搜集了比较全的 智能设备 的 Agent,相应的判断过程及代码如下,不明白的留言。 public static bool CheckAgent() { bool flag ...
判断你的浏览设备: navigator.userAgent.toLowerCase(); (返回当前用户所使用的是什么浏览器,将获得的信息变成小写) ...
### 浏览器------------------------------- IEMozilla/4.0 (compatible; MSIE 8.0; Windows NT 6.1; WOW64; T ...
在跨平台、浏览器、移动设备兼容的时候,要根据设备、浏览器做特定调整,所以我们经常会用到navigator.userAgent.toLowerCase()来进行判断。 先来解释一下意思,navigator是HTML中的内置对象,包含浏览器的信息;userAgent ...